解决CORS(跨来源资源共享)策略的限制通常涉及服务器端和客户端的配置。以下是一些常见的解决CORS策略限制的方法:
服务器端配置
设置响应头:
服务器需要在响应头中添加Access-Control-Allow-Origin字段,并设置允许跨域请求的域名。如果允许所有域名,可以设置为*。
根据需要,还可以设置其他CORS相关的响应头,如Access-Control-Allow-Methods(允许的HTTP方法)、Access-Control-Allow-Headers(允许的请求头)等。
代理服务器:
如果不能直接修改目标服务器的CORS设置,可以使用代理服务器来转发请求。代理服务器可以处理CORS相关的响应头,并将请求转发给目标服务器。
客户端配置
使用支持CORS的浏览器:
确保使用的浏览器支持CORS。现代浏览器如Chrome、Firefox、Safari等都支持CORS。